Squid Costume!
Posted by Tim Foley on October 31st, 2008Well, here it is. I’m either getting attacked by this squid, or am some kind of part-squid part-man creature; it’s up for interpretation. This is my craftiest project yet. I hand-sewed everything except for 4 of the tentacles (my Aunt helped me out with those). I used snaps to attach the tentacles to my shirt, and mesh from my laundry basket for the eyes. It’s really too bad that Halloween is only one day!
I think I’ll add some spots for next year.
